436.2017 Sterilization of glass; method and manner. Sec. 1017. Alcoholic liquor shall not be served to a person for consumption on the premises unless the glass in which the alcoholic liquor is to be served has been sterilized by a method and in a manner as prescribed by the commission. History: 1998, Act 58, Imd. Eff. Apr. 14, 1998
